When a page has had its checksum fail and the algorithm = CRC32,
its most likely because we've updated from 5.6 where the default
was algorithm=innodb. We should test that algorithm innodb on the
page passes before testing the crc32 in big endian way (
page_zip_calc_checksum(..., true)) as its more likely to be true.
